Adjust the phase current, crank up the microstepping, and forget about it — that’s what most people want out of a stepper motor driver ... of the underlying Arduino through its AUX3 pin ...
This is why we often see the Raspi paired with an Arduino here on Hackaday ... Eventually, Linux swaps out the stepper program’s memory, causing the stepper motor to stop spinning for a ...